WebSMILES is the “Simplified Molecular Input Line Entry System,” which is used to translate a chemical’s three-dimensional structure into a string of symbols that is easily understood by computer software. The SMILES isomer specification rules allow chirality to be completely specified for any structure, if it is known. Unlike most existing chemical nomenclatures such as CIP and IUPAC, these rules are also designed to allow rigorous partial specification of chirality. netlist inc settlement
